Fixing Slow Mac: Step-by-Step Solutions
Here are some effective methods to enhance your Mac’s performance:
- Update Your Applications: Regularly check for application updates in the App Store to ensure you’re using the latest versions. Updated apps often run more efficiently.
- Troubleshoot High CPU Usage: Open Activity Monitor to see which processes consume the most resources. Quit any unnecessary applications or processes.
- Spotlight Indexing Fix: If you notice your Mac is slow after a system update, resetting Spotlight indexing might help. Go to System Preferences > Spotlight > Privacy, add your hard drive, and then remove it.
By systematically addressing these areas, you can dramatically improve your Mac’s speed and responsiveness.

Frequently Asked Questions
1. How do I reset the SMC on my Mac?
To reset the SMC, shut down your Mac, then press and hold the Shift + Control + Option keys along with the power button for about 10 seconds.
